Chicago Blackhawks News & Notes: 

The Blackhawks won their third straight game on Thursday night as they took down the Seattle Kraken. Through the course of their three-game winning streak, they’ve outscored their opponents 11-6, and the offense has been led by Ilya Mikheyev and Teuvo Teravainen; Mikheyev has five points in the last three games with four goals and an assist while Teravainen has eight points in the last three games on a goal and seven assists. Arvid Soderblom has started in all three games posting a 2.00 goals against average and a .928 save percentage in the recent stretch.

Calgary Flames News & Notes: 

The Flames dropped their second straight game on Thursday as well as their second straight overtime loss; they do however have a three-game point streak entering tonight’s game.

Players To Watch:

Chicago Blackhawks

Nick Foligno has 13 points, seven goals, and six assists this season. Earlier this season he had a goal when they last played. He’s faced the Flames 26 times in his career recording 14 points on eight goals and six assists.

Calgary Flames

Matt Coronato this season has 16 points on eight goals and eight assists. The matchup earlier this season has two goals in the Flames 3-1 win. He’s faced the Blackhawks three times in his career and those two goals earlier this season are his only points against them.
